Subject: Memtrace cut-over complete

Team,

Cut-over to Memtrace v2 for GPU memory profiling finished last night. Old v1 agents are disabled; any tickets referencing v1 dashboards should be closed as resolved-by-migration. Sampling overhead is now under 2% and allocation traces include kernel names. Known gap: profiles older than 30 days were not migrated. Point customers at the v2 docs for setup questions. For reference when troubleshooting, the agent now runs with the following configuration.

settings of bagaf-bawip:
[aldax]
port = 5000
region = south-4
host = aldax.brasklabs.corp
team = brivan
timeout_ms = 2000
retries = 2

LEADERSHIP REVIEW BRIEFING

Heads up, department heads: our pilot with the Tallowfield grocery chain kicks off in three weeks across four of their Merriden locations. Early numbers from the dry run look promising — basket scans up roughly 12%. Ops and Marketing, please align your staffing asks by Thursday. The wider commercial angle is summarised in the note below.

confidential, kadup-bawef: Headcount on the Holath team goes from 3 to 120 by the end of October. Gross margin on Holath came in at 20 percent against a plan of 15 percent.

Hey Priya — handing off the font vendoring work on Glyphbox. I moved all the third-party fonts into the repo under vendor/fonts so we stop hitting the Typecraft CDN at build time. Licenses are mirrored in the same folder; don't prune them. The only gotcha: the font archive in the artifact store is encrypted, and you'll need to unlock it if a rebuild fails overnight. The recovery passphrase for the archive is below.

strongbox words: oliael-gilax-lamael

Heads up: if the Lintrock baseline file in the Quarrow repo drifts from main, CI fails with a "stale baseline" error even when the code is fine. Quick fix is to regenerate the baseline on a clean checkout and re-push. If a customer build is blocked, confirm the failing run matches the token below before escalating.

build token for yadug-yagag: htk21_c863c33eb8b82c0c9c152